1. Sustainable and eco-friendly paint options

Sustainability and eco-friendliness are becoming increasingly popular in all industries, and commercial painting is no exception. Commercial property owners are now looking for sustainable, eco-friendly paint options that are safe for the environment and their employees.

Paint manufacturers respond to this demand by producing low-VOC (volatile organic compounds) and zero-VOC paint options emitting minimal or no toxic fumes. These types of paint are not only safer for the environment and employees, but they also reduce the risk of respiratory problems associated with traditional colours.

2. Bold and vibrant colours

Gone are the days of plain white walls in commercial properties. Bold and vibrant colours are becoming increasingly popular, particularly in retail and hospitality. These bright colours add a sense of energy and excitement to the space, making it more inviting and engaging for customers.

In 2023, expect bold and vibrant colours like red, yellow, green, and blue in commercial spaces. These colours can be used as accent walls or incorporated into the interior design. However, it’s essential to balance bold colours and neutral shades to ensure the space remains visually appealing.

3. Texture and patterned finishes

Another trend in commercial painting is texture and patterned finishes. Textured finishes, such as stucco, are famous for their ability to add depth and character to walls. They are trendy in restaurants, cafes, and other hospitality spaces that want to create a cosy and inviting atmosphere.

On the other hand, patterned finishes are famous for creatingunique and eye-catching designs on walls. From geometric patterns to bold stripes, these finishes can add a touch of creativity and fun to any commercial space.

4. Metallic finishes

Metallic finishes have been gaining popularity recently and are expected to continue in 2023. These finishes add a touch of glamour and sophistication to any commercial space, making it stand out from the rest.

From copper and bronze to gold and silver, metallic finishes can be used on walls, ceilings, and furniture to create a cohesive and stylish look. However, using metallic finishes in moderation is essential to avoid an overwhelming effect.

5. Custom murals and graphics

Custom murals and graphics are other trends in commercial painting that are becoming increasingly popular. They allow commercial property owners to create a unique and personalised space that reflects their brand identity.

Custom murals and graphics can create a focal point in a commercial space, such as a lobby or reception area. They can also tell a story or convey a message to customers. In 2023, expect to see more custom murals and graphics in commercial spaces as businesses look for ways to stand out.

6. Multi-colour designs

Multi-colour designs are another emerging trend in commercial painting, particularly in the hospitality and retail sectors. These designs involve using multiple colours on walls, creating a dynamic and engaging visual experience for customers.

7. Neutral

Because the world has moved towards a minimalist approach, neutral paint colours have a stronghold in 2023. Everyone finds neutrals to be peaceful and inoffensive. They provide a fantastic backdrop for your brand as well. In contrast to a plain background, your brand name may stand out.

Neutral colours are more likely to blend with the neighbourhood when used for your building’s facade. If you are in a historic area, this may be significant. If you want to add flair and individuality without overpowering your customers or the neighbourhood association, consider using a vivid trim colour.

8. Avoid slips

The commercial painters in Sydney say colour has a psychological component. Colours have the power to affect how people feel and think. For instance, most people believe red is passionate or energetic, whereas blue is tranquil.

When customers view your building, what do you want them to feel? If your business is a trendy new online startup, you may paint the structure in accent hues that exude youthful vitality, like orange. Yet, if your company is a reputable legal firm with a 100-year history, adding hunter-green trim can be what you need to communicate sturdiness and dependability.

9. Things beyond the walls

Many individuals think about how to design their walls when painting. Yet expanding your perspective can have a significant influence. A unique workplace environment may be made by using creative door and ceiling designs.

Does your office have low ceilings? Consider applying a light hue or colourful, vibrant pattern to the top. As a result of this impact, your room appears larger and attracts attention upward. It may also transform an ordinary industrial ceiling into something special.

You desire a more neutral look for your walls. Doors are a great place to inject some colour into your room. When painted in a colour contrasting with the walls, they give your office visual interest and a distinctive look.
